gas station

noun
  1. A facility that sells fuel and lubricants for motor vehicles, typically consisting of a forecourt with pumps and a building with a cashier and sometimes a convenience store. noun
    I stopped at the gas station to fill up my car before heading out of town.
    The gas station on the corner also has a small convenience store where you can buy snacks and drinks.
  2. A place where fuel is dispensed to vehicles, often including additional services such as car washes, air pumps, and restrooms. noun
    After a long drive, we pulled into a gas station to use the restroom and grab some coffee.
    Many gas stations offer a car wash service for an additional fee.
